Russell Scarborough

Drums

Award-winning drummer Russell Scarborough has played professionally since 1969, including performances with Cliff Gallup, Woody Shaw, Tommy Gwaltney, The Barrys, Pete Decker & Carolina Charlie. As the heartbeat of BSC, he ensures we’re always beating the rhythm to the punch.

Bryan Plumlee

Keys & Vocals 

Bryan comes from a long line of talented musicians. His mother was a concert pianist taught by her grandmother, and she passed that love of music straight down to Bryan. Bryan's sons are both music teachers, adding more beautiful notes to the family melody. Bryan has performed everywhere from dive bars to big stages, even signing with Mammoth Records back in 1986.

These days, you’ll find Bryan behind the keys and mic around the Hampton Roads scene, jamming with friends and keeping the groove alive. In this family, the music never stopped. With Bryan tickling the ivories, our sound takes on a life of its own!
